Herstel verwijderde Microsoft Dataverse-tabelrecords (preview)
[Dit artikel maakt deel uit van de voorlopige documentatie en kan nog veranderen.]
Als onderdeel van de reguliere bedrijfsprocessen met Microsoft Dataverse verwijderen gebruikers records of transacties vaak handmatig of systematisch, gepland of per ongeluk, via systeemprocessen, enkele selectie, meerdere selecties en bulkverwijdering. Het terughalen van verwijderde gegevens is moeilijk en records kunnen niet altijd worden hersteld. Om deze beperking op te lossen, is de prullenbak beschikbaar om tabelrecordgegevens te herstellen van de meeste soorten verwijderingsscenario´s binnen een gespecificeerd configureerbaar tijdsbestek.
Ontwikkelaars moeten Verwijderde records herstellen met code (preview) lezen om te leren hoe ze met deze functie kunnen werken met behulp van code.
Belangrijk
- Dit is een preview-functie.
- Preview-functies zijn niet bedoeld voor productiegebruik en bieden mogelijk beperkte functionaliteit. Deze functies zijn beschikbaar vóór een officiële release zodat klanten vroeg toegang kunnen krijgen en feedback kunnen geven.
- Deze functie wordt momenteel geïmplementeerd en is mogelijk nog niet beschikbaar in uw regio.
- Eventuele opslagruimte die door de prullenbak wordt gebruikt, wordt niet meegerekend in de opslagcapaciteit van uw organisatie.
- De prullenbakfunctie is niet beschikbaar voor Dataverse for Teams, proefomgevingen of standaardomgevingen.
Voorwaarden
Om verwijderde Dataverse-records te herstellen, schakelt u de prullenbak in uw omgeving in.
De prullenbak inschakelen
Meld u aan bij het Power Platform-beheercentrum als beheerder (Dynamics 365-beheerder of Microsoft Power Platform-beheerder).
Selecteer Omgevingen en open vervolgens de omgeving die u nodig hebt.
Selecteer Instellingen>Product>Functies.
Scroll naar beneden om de instellingen van de Prullenbak te bekijken.
- Zet de instelling van de Prullenbak op Aan.
- Geef het tijdsinterval op om tabelrecords te kunnen herstellen. U kunt tabelrecords herstellen tot maximaal 30 dagen nadat de record werd verwijderd.
Selecteer Opslaan.
Geef het systeem 30 minuten de tijd om de prullenbak te configureren.
Opmerking
Alleen records die zijn verwijderd nadat de prullenbakfunctie is ingeschakeld, kunnen worden hersteld.
De verwijderde records in Power Apps bekijken en herstellen
Het bekijken en bewerken van de verwijderde records in de Power Apps-gebruikerservaring is in de preview-fase alleen beschikbaar voor systeembeheerders.
- Meld u aan bij het Power Platform-beheercentrum als gebruiker met de beveiligingsrol van systeembeheerder.
- Selecteer Omgevingen en open de omgeving waarin u verwijderde records wilt bekijken en herstellen.
- Ga naar Instellingen>Gegevensbeheer>Verwijderde records bekijken.
- U kunt alle verwijderde records uit alle tabellen bekijken in een nieuw tabblad.
- Selecteer een of meer records die u wilt herstellen en selecteer vervolgens Herstellen op de opdrachtbalk.
- Selecteer OK om de herstelactie te bevestigen.
Beperkingen
Prullenbak wordt alleen ondersteund voor verwijderbewerkingen
De prullenbak wordt alleen ondersteund voor verwijderingsbewerkingen, niet voor updates.
Herstelbewerking is voor records
De herstelbewerking is alleen voor records. Het herstellen van organisaties of tabellen wordt niet ondersteund.
Sommige records worden niet hersteld
Sommige organisaties voegen aangepaste bedrijfslogica toe waarmee records worden verwijderd die verband houden met een record die is verwijderd. Als u gerelateerde records wilt herstellen die zijn verwijderd door aangepaste bedrijfslogica, moet u de tegenovergestelde logica op de bewerking Restore
toepassen om de records te herstellen wanneer u de oorspronkelijke record die was verwijderd weer herstelt.
Records die zijn verwijderd via het proces trapsgewijs gedrag van tabelrelatie kunnen worden hersteld. Zie voor meer informatie over trapsgewijs gedrag naar Trapsgewijs gedrag van tabelrelatie configureren.
Verwijderde records worden niet weergegeven nadat de prullenbak is ingeschakeld
Verwijderde records worden mogelijk niet weergegeven, ook al is de prullenbakfunctie ingeschakeld. Controleer of de systeemtaak Prullenbak inschakelen voor organisatie is ingeschakeld. Ga naar het Power Platform-beheercentrum, selecteer de omgeving waar dit probleem zich voordoet en selecteer Instellingen>Audit- en logboeken>Systeemtaken. Zoek op de pagina Systeemtaken naar Prullenbak inschakelen. Controleer of de Statusreden Geslaagd is.
Als de Reden van status niet Geslaagd is en het minstens 30 minuten geleden is dat de functie is ingeschakeld, of ondanks dat de status Geslaagd correct lijkt te zijn, en u de optie Herstellen niet ziet voor verwijderde records, neem dan contact op met een Microsoft-ondersteuningsmedewerker en dien een ondersteuningsaanvraag in.
Verwijderde records worden pas weergegeven nadat de prullenbak is ingeschakeld. Ze worden alleen weergegeven voor records die zijn verwijderd nadat de functie is ingeschakeld. U kunt geen records herstellen die zijn verwijderd voordat de prullenbakfunctie werd ingeschakeld.
Records die zijn verwijderd via trapsgewijs geordend gedrag zijn niet aanwezig in de weergave Verwijderde records
Records die via geautomatiseerd, trapsgewijs geordend gedrag zijn verwijderd, kunnen niet onafhankelijk worden hersteld. Deze records moeten worden hersteld in de volgorde waarin ze zijn verwijderd. De oorspronkelijke record die is verwijderd, moet vóór eventuele gerelateerde records die zijn verwijderd via automatisch geordend gedrag, worden hersteld.
Zie voor meer informatie over trapsgewijs gedrag naar Trapsgewijs gedrag van tabelrelatie configureren.
Tabellen worden niet ondersteund
Wanneer de prullenbak algemeen beschikbaar is, wordt deze voor de meeste tabellen ingeschakeld.
Sommige tabellen ondersteunen de prullenbak niet. Deze tabellen omvatten:
- Virtuele tabellen
- Tabellen waarin oplossingsonderdelen worden opgeslagen
- Elastische tabellen
Tijdens de preview worden sommige tabellen met een groot aantal kolommen nog niet ondersteund. Momenteel is het maximum aantal kolommen 400. Deze waarde kan hoger of lager uitvallen, afhankelijk van de juiste drempelwaarde.
Ontwikkelaars kunnen een query uitvoeren die retourneert welke tabellen zijn ingeschakeld voor de prullenbak in uw omgeving.
Tabellen die momenteel niet worden ondersteund voor de Prullenbak
Deze tabellen worden geretourneerd door de query om te detecteren voor welke tabellen de prullenbak niet is ingeschakeld in een niet-aangepaste Dataverse-omgeving vanaf augustus 2024.
Het kan zijn dat de resultaten in uw omgeving anders zijn. Tabellen die zijn aangepast door het toevoegen van een groot aantal kolommen, worden mogelijk niet ondersteund.
aaduser
aicopilot
aiplugin
aipluginconversationstartermapping
aipluginexternalschemaproperty
aipluginoperation
aipluginoperationresponsetemplate
annualfiscalcalendar
appaction_appactionrule_classicrules
appactionrule
appconfig
application
applicationuser
applicationuserrole
appmodulecomponent
appnotification
asyncoperation
attributeimageconfig
backgroundoperation
bot_botcomponent
bot_environmentvariabledefinition
botcomponent_aipluginoperation
botcomponent_connectionreference
botcomponent_environmentvariabledefinition
botcomponent_workflow
bulkdeletefailure
businessunit
callbackregistration
card
cardstateitem
catalogassignment
columnmapping
componentversion
componentversionnrddatasource
connectionreference
connectionroleassociation
copilotexamplequestion
copilotsynonyms
customapi
customapiresponseproperty
customcontroldefaultconfig
datalakefolder
datalakeworkspace
dataprocessingconfiguration
desktopflowbinary
displaystring
duplicaterulecondition
dvfilesearchattribute
dvtablesearch
dvtablesearchentity
entity
entitydataprovider
entityindex
entityrecordfilter
environmentvariabledefinition
eventexpanderbreadcrumb
expiredprocess
fabricaiskill
federatedknowledgeconfiguration
fieldpermission
fixedmonthlyfiscalcalendar
flowlog
flowmachinegroup
flowmachineimageversion
flowrun
goal
importentitymapping
importjob
importmap
interactionforemail
kbarticletemplate
lookupmapping
mainfewshot
managedproperty
metadataforarchival
mobileofflineprofileitem
mobileofflineprofileitemfilter
msdyn_aiconfiguration
msdyn_aitemplate
msdyn_componentlayer
msdyn_connectordatasource
msdyn_dataflow_datalakefolder
msdyn_dataflowtemplate
msdyn_dmsrequest
msdyn_entitylinkchatconfiguration
msdyn_helppage
msdyn_knowledgeassetconfiguration
msdyn_knowledgesearchfilter
msdyn_modulerundetail
msdyn_odatav4ds
msdyn_pmbusinessruleautomationconfig
msdyn_pmcalendarversion
msdyn_pmprocessextendedmetadataversion
msdyn_pmprocessusersettings
msdyn_pmrecording
msdyn_pmview
msdyn_salesforcestructuredqnaconfig
msdyn_slakpi
msdyn_solutioncomponentcountsummary
msdyn_solutioncomponentsummary
msdyn_solutionhistorydatasource
msdyn_tour
mspp_adplacement
mspp_columnpermissionprofile
mspp_entityform
mspp_entitylist
mspp_pagetemplate
mspp_powerpagescoreentityds
mspp_publishingstatetransitionrule
mspp_shortcut
mspp_sitesetting
mspp_webform
mspp_webformstep
mspp_weblinkset
mspp_webpageaccesscontrolrule
mspp_website
mspp_websitelanguage
navigationsetting
nlsqregistration
ownermapping
pluginassembly
plugintracelog
position
powerbimashupparameter
powerfxrule
powerpagecomponent_powerpagecomponent
powerpagesite_dvfilesearch
powerpageslog
principalentitymap
privilegesremovalsetting
processstage
publisher
quarterlyfiscalcalendar
queuemembership
recordfilter
recyclebinconfig
relationshipattribute
reportcategory
retaineddataexcel
ribbonmetadatatoprocess
roleeditorlayout
roletemplate
runtimedependency
savedqueryvisualization
sdkmessagefilter
sdkmessageprocessingstepimage
searchtelemetry
serviceendpoint
serviceplanappmodules
serviceplanmapping
sharepointsite
sitemap
slaitem
solution
solutioncomponentattributeconfiguration
solutioncomponentconfiguration
solutionhistorydata
subscriptionsyncentryoffline
synapselinkprofile
synapselinkschedule
systemform
systemuserauthorizationchangetracker
systemuserroles
teamprofiles
teamtemplate
tracelog
transformationparametermapping
userform
userquery
virtualentitymetadata
webwizard
workflowbinary
workflowlog
workqueueitem
activityfileattachment
aicopilot_aiplugin
aipluginconversationstarter
aipluginexternalschema
aiplugininstance
aipluginoperationparameter
aiplugintitle
appaction
appactionmigration
appactionrule_webresource_scripts
appconfiginstance
applicationroles
applicationuserprofile
appmodule
appmoduleroles
appointment
attribute
attributemaskingrule
bot
bot_botcomponentcollection
botcomponent
botcomponent_botcomponent
botcomponent_dvtablesearch
botcomponent_msdyn_aimodel
botcomponentcollection
bulkdeleteoperation
calendar
canvasapp
cardentityconnections
catalog
channelaccessprofileentityaccesslevel
complexcontrol
componentversiondatasource
connectioninstance
connectionrole
connector
copilotglossaryterm
credential
customapirequestparameter
customcontrol
customcontrolresource
datalakefolderpermission
datalakeworkspacepermission
dependency
desktopflowmodule
duplicaterule
dvfilesearch
dvfilesearchentity
dvtablesearchattribute
elasticfileattachment
entityanalyticsconfig
entityimageconfig
entitykey
entityrelationship
environmentvariablevalue
exchangesyncidmapping
exportedexcel
featurecontrolsetting
federatedknowledgeentityconfiguration
fieldsecurityprofile
flowcredentialapplication
flowmachine
flowmachineimage
flowmachinenetwork
fxexpression
import
importfile
importlog
indexattributes
invaliddependency
keyvaultreference
mailmergetemplate
managedidentity
maskingrule
mobileofflineprofile
mobileofflineprofileitemassociation
monthlyfiscalcalendar
msdyn_aimodel
msdyn_appinsightsmetadata
msdyn_componentlayerdatasource
msdyn_dataflow
msdyn_dataflowconnectionreference
msdyn_datalakeds
msdyn_dmsrequeststatus
msdyn_formmapping
msdyn_insightsstorevirtualentity
msdyn_knowledgemanagementsetting
msdyn_mobileapp
msdyn_nonrelationalds
msdyn_pmanalysishistory
msdyn_pmcalendar
msdyn_pminferredtask
msdyn_pmprocesstemplate
msdyn_pmprocessversion
msdyn_pmtemplate
msdyn_salesforcestructuredobject
msdyn_schedule
msdyn_solutioncomponentcountdatasource
msdyn_solutioncomponentdatasource
msdyn_solutionhistory
msdyn_timelinepin
msdyn_workflowactionstatus
mspp_columnpermission
mspp_contentsnippet
mspp_entityformmetadata
mspp_entitypermission
mspp_pollplacement
mspp_publishingstate
mspp_redirect
mspp_sitemarker
mspp_webfile
mspp_webformmetadata
mspp_weblink
mspp_webpage
mspp_webrole
mspp_websiteaccess
mspp_webtemplate
newprocess
optionset
picklistmapping
pluginpackage
plugintype
powerbidataset
powerbireport
powerpagecomponent
powerpagesite
powerpagesitelanguage
principalentitybusinessunitmap
privilege
processsession
processtrigger
publisheraddress
queue
recentlyused
recurringappointmentmaster
relationship
report
reportparameter
retentionconfig
role
roleprivileges
roletemplateprivileges
savedquery
sdkmessage
sdkmessageprocessingstep
searchresultscache
semiannualfiscalcalendar
serviceplan
serviceplancustomcontrol
sharedlinksetting
similarityrule
sla
slakpiinstance
solutioncomponent
solutioncomponentbatchconfiguration
solutioncomponentrelationshipconfiguration
subscriptionstatisticsoffline
synapsedatabase
synapselinkprofileentity
syncerror
systemuser
systemuserprofiles
teammobileofflineprofilemembership
teamroles
template
transformationmapping
translationprocess
usermobileofflineprofilemembership
userqueryvisualization
webresource
workflow
workflowcardconnections
workqueue